The Flat Style Oven Igniter Kit is an OEM part for Whirlpool ovens. It is designed to ignite the gas in the oven burner, facilitating the start of the heating process. This igniter is crucial for ensuring your oven heats up quickly and efficiently, providing the necessary flame for cooking and baking.

Causes of a bad oven igniter can include the wear and breakdown of the igniter element over time, a faulty electrical connection, or a disruption in the gas supply.

The Oven Temperature Sensor is an OEM part for Whirlpool ovens. It measures the oven's internal temperature and sends this information to the control board to maintain the desired cooking temperature.
Causes of a bad temperature sensor can include exposure to high temperatures over long periods, electrical issues such as short circuits, or physical damage due to impact or mishandling.

This is a replacement sealed burner cap. This is a genuine OEM part made by Whirlpool and has been sourced directly from the manufacturer. This part is intended to replace a broken, misplaced, or defective burner cap in various models of gas ranges and stoves. Electrodes are included.This sealed burner cap protects the surface burner and allows the cooktop to light properly. If the gas igniter is glowing but does not ignite, the stove won't start up, or there will be a gas smell. Proper tools may be required to replace this part. This oven gas valve controls the flow of gas to the oven burner. When functioning properly, it allows the burner to ignite and maintain a steady flame for consistent preheating and baking performance.
